Squeak at low rpms not the belt
My car recently started squeaking at low rpms not so much at idle but when driving down the road an let off the gas when it drops to about 1000 how ever it has done it at idle once before its a really high pith intermittent squeak, my pressure at idle is 20 which is well above gm's 6 spec any Leo is greatly appreciated this is my daily driver thanks guys!

I know you said it's not the belt, but do not know how you came to that conclusion? Did you take the belt off and run the engine? I had a funny squeak as well and thought it was a problem rocker. Did the same thing you're describing. Found out it was the #1 primary on my LT's that was making contact with the brake line heat shielding.

I have an intermittant annoying squeak and its the AC compressor pulley or maybe its bearing. I have to spray it from time to time with WD40 and then its quiet for months or until it gets wet.
Idler pulley is also a usual suspect. You should pull the belt to further diagnose.
